The Origins of Casino Gaming

The history of casino-style entertainment stretches back thousands of years. Ancient civilizations used dice, stones, and early card systems as a form of recreation and wagering. These games were often part of social gatherings and cultural celebrations, reflecting humanity’s long-standing fascination with risk and reward.

Over time, gambling became more structured and regulated. Dedicated gaming houses were established, eventually evolving into modern casinos. Cities such as Las Vegas, Monte Carlo, and Macau later became global symbols of casino entertainment, turning gaming into a major tourism and leisure industry.

The Hidden Psychology of Casino Design

Casinos are carefully engineered environments where every detail is intentional. The goal is to create immersion and encourage engagement.

Lighting is usually warm and consistent, creating a comfortable yet stimulating atmosphere. Sound design maintains a steady rhythm of excitement through ambient effects and game sounds. Layouts are structured to guide movement naturally, encouraging exploration across different gaming areas.

A key psychological feature is the absence of clocks and windows. Without external time references, players often lose track of time, allowing for deeper focus and engagement within the environment.

Technology, Fairness, and Security

Modern casinos rely heavily on advanced systems to ensure fairness and protect users. Digital platforms use randomized algorithms to ensure unbiased outcomes, while encryption technology safeguards personal and financial data.

Regulatory authorities also play a crucial role. Licensed casinos must comply with strict rules that ensure transparency, fairness, and responsible operation across all gaming environments.

Responsible Gaming Awareness

While casinos are designed for entertainment, responsible participation is essential. Gambling should always be treated as leisure rather than a financial solution.

Many platforms now include responsible gaming tools such as:

  • Spending and deposit limits
  • Session time reminders
  • Self-exclusion options
  • Access to educational support resources

These features help maintain balance and ensure a safe gaming experience.
